Scuberth are good but expensive-----my answer to the question would be look at BMW Motorad,almost identical helmet but made by Scuberth for BMW.
I have had my BMW Flip-front for 5 years now and it is the quietest and most comfortable helmet I have and it will be replaced by another BMW lid soon.

N.B I go to BMW and try the lids on to get the model and size I want then look for identical from the internet which usually works out a fair bit cheaper from a reputable supplier
